Kazakh Film Festival, 6th edition to take place online

The Embassy of the Republic of Kazakhstan in Romania, in collaboration with KMG International, present to the Romanian cinephile public three masterpieces of Kazakh cinema as part of the 6th edition of Kazakh Film Festival, from March 16 through March 18. The event, one of the biggest of its kind in Europe, is organized exclusively online due to the pandemic restrictions, in the already traditional partnership with the French Institute - Cinema Elvire Popesco.

During the 3 days of online festival, the following films are planned for screening: Tomiris (2019) internationally awarded with Grand Prix la L'Étrange Festival in Paris, Walnut Tree | Zhangak Tal (2015), Road to Home | Doroga Domoy (2015).
